Job brief
We are looking for a Full Stack Developer to produce scalable software solutions. As a Full Stack Developer, you should be comfortable around both front-end and back-end coding languages, development frameworks, and third-party libraries. You should also be a team player with a knack for visual design and utility.
Responsibilities:
- Take complete ownership of building full-stack web and mobile applications alongside our product, design, and business teams.
- Translate requirements into production-ready code, built to scale.
- Designing and developing databases, applications and servers to support mobile and web frontend applications.
- Ensuring security and privacy for application users.
- Build responsive web interactions through effective front-end architecture.
- Developing and designing RESTful services and APIs.
- Managing cloud infrastructure including build, deployments and testing.
- Coding across multiple platforms, languages, frameworks and platforms to ensure functionality across multiple channels.
- Leading and developing best practices and provide training and support to internal teams.
- Determining application responsiveness for consumers.
- Keeping current with industry trends and developments that can be applied to company needs.
- Gather and Write technical documentation.
Requirements:
- Hands-on of either MERN or MEAN stack development.
- Fluent in Frontend Technologies such as HTML, CSS, JavaScript XML, AJAX, with an understanding of CSS preprocessors including Sass and LESS.
- Experience of GraphQL, JAVA, Ruby, VueJS, PHP, MVC frameworks (i.e. Laravel, CI, etc) and API design and developments would be plus.
- Knowledge and hands-on of any AWS, Microsoft Azure and Google Cloud is a plus.
- Sound knowledge of data structures, system design, algorithms, software modeling & design techniques.
- Proficient understanding of code versioning tools, such as Git.
- Proficient with software development lifecycle (SDLC), OOP, and Agile Methodologies.
- Able to work under workload pressure and should manage the deadline.
- BSc degree in Computer Science or relevant field.
Experience:
- Full Stack Developer: 3 years (Preferred)
Candidates meeting the above criteria may apply at careers@finesols.com (Females are encourage to apply)